The new WBGU report „Rethinking Land in the Anthropocence: from Separation to Integration”

On the 3rd of November 2020, the German Advisory Council on Global Change (WBGU) handed over their new flagship report „Rethinking Land in the Anthropocence: from Separation to Integration” to Anja Karliczek (Federal Minister for Education and Research) und Svenja Schulze (Federal Minister for Environment, Nature Conservation and Nuclear Safety). Prof. Dr. Ulrike Grote was member of the German Advisory Council on Global Change (2016-2020) and is co-author of the report.

We can only succeed in climate-change mitigation, avert the dramatic loss of biodiversity and make the global food system sustainable if there is a fundamental change in the way we manage land. (https://www.wbgu.de/landshift).
